Abstract
A short review is given of recent work showing that the flagellar rotary motor of the bacterium Escherichia coli remodels to match its operating point (the fraction of time that it spins clockwise) to the requirements of the chemotaxis signaling network, and to provide the torque necessary to operate at different viscous loads.
